The black community are incarcerated for marijuana drug charges when there are worse crimes that have been done. Despite roughly equal usage rates, Black people are 3.73 times more likely than whites to be arrested for marijuana. The prisons throughout America are filled with black people with these charges while people, who have actually done something wrong, have not been charged at all or are being let off the hook for being murderers and rapists just because of their privilege. When  people are arrested for possessing even tiny amounts of marijuana, it can have dire collateral consequences that affect their eligibility for public housing and student financial aid, employment opportunities, child custody determinations, and immigration status.
